Originally Posted by turboteener
Sorry, I shall clarify. SCCA requires all SFI rated harnesses be replaced every two years. They allow longer on FIA certified?
I'd go back and read the rule book if i were you.

the SCCA doesn't require or allow anything. SFI set the 2 year standard, and FIA set the 5 year standard. SCCA simply accepts belts that are SFI or FIA approved.

From the GCR Section 9.3.18G1
"Restraint systems meeting SFI 16.1 or 16.5 shall bear a dated
SFI Spec label. The certification indicated by this label shall
expire on December 31st of the 2nd year after the date of
manufacture as indicated by the label. If for example the manufacture
date is 2006 the second year after the date of manufacture
is 2008."

Thats pretty clear to me.

SFI pushed SCCA to accept their BS standard. Its good for their manufactures to have this kind of turn over.
